Lanesborough sits at the foot of Mount Greylock, the highest point in Massachusetts, on the northern edge of Pittsfield in the central Berkshires. It's a mostly rural town of rolling ground, lakeside homes at the north end of the water below Pittsfield, and larger wooded lots that climb toward the Greylock range. The terrain gives you the full Berkshire spread of conditions: valley loam and wet clay pockets in the low, flat stretches, thinning to stony glacial till as a lot rises toward the mountain. Mature trees throw shade around the older houses, stone walls run the property lines, deer come down off Greylock onto the lower ground, and wells serve much of the town outside the denser stretches near Pittsfield. The season here is short and the first fall frost early, so timing an install well is as important as the sod itself.

Here is what install day looks like in Lanesborough. Once the quote is approved and the date is set, your sod is cut fresh at the farm that morning and loaded for the run into the Berkshires. On a full-service job the crew strips the old turf, grades, and works topsoil into the ground first — opening up the low, slow-draining spots so the new lawn doesn't sit wet; on install-only your prep is already done. The all-terrain forklift then sets pallets where the crew is laying, which matters on the sloped lots rising toward Greylock, where hauling sod uphill by hand would tear a fresh grade apart, and on the tighter lakeside lots where staging room is short. From there the crew rolls it out, cuts it tight to beds, walks, and stone walls, and rolls the seams the same day it was harvested. Before we go you get a watering handoff built for the local soil.
